My plan is to ride on my office chair, so that i can slide through the office corridors at high speed. But who knows what my crazy boss will do to try and stop me? Luckily, some of my colleagues are on my side, they have placed some very useful gadgets on my escape path, and that's just gonna make my escape so much easier. The better upgrades of the gadgets will no doubt be at a higher prices. But coins are in ridiculous abundance here, laying all over the place in my office, so just try and pick as many of them up as you can on your way out and you will be rich in no time.

My boyfriend is just waiting for me at the lift lobby, ready to take me out on a romantic date, so would you help me with my epic escape from my crazy boss' office?

How to play:
While I push my ride as fast as I could, you would have to help me with avoiding the obstacles by swiping your finger left or right on the touchscreen, then I can shift left or right accordingly. And I will jump if you swipe your finger upwards. Also, since I am so skilled with riding my chair, I can shift left or right even when I am in mid air! Get the timing right for my jumps and I am unstoppable!
